What is a Season Ticket?

A Season Ticket is a single Waste Transfer Note that covers multiple transfers of the same type of waste between the same two parties over a period of up to 12 months. Instead of creating a new note for every collection visit, a season ticket is created once and used to cover every subsequent transfer during its validity period — provided the waste type, containment, and parties remain the same.

When to use a Season Ticket

Use a season ticket when: the same two parties transfer the same waste type on a regular basis (weekly, fortnightly, or monthly), the waste description and EWC codes do not change between transfers, and both parties agree to the season ticket arrangement. Common examples include a weekly skip service at a commercial premises, or a regular collection run from a fixed site.

Creating a Season Ticket

Navigate to Notes → Season Tickets → New. The Season Ticket editor is the same PreviewEditor as one-off notes, with one addition: Section D includes a "Season ticket valid until" date field. Fill in all sections as normal. Set the valid-until date to when you expect the season ticket to expire (within 12 months). The note banner at the top of the editor confirms you are creating a season ticket and explains the valid-until date requirement.

Section D — Season ticket validity

In Section D, set the "Season ticket valid until" date. This is the last date the note is valid for. On the printed note, the start date (first transfer date) and the end date both appear. You can update this date by reopening Section D in draft state.

Using a Season Ticket for multiple collections

Once a season ticket is complete, it covers every transfer between the same parties for that waste type until the expiry date. Each actual collection does not require a new note — however, you should keep a record of each collection (date, quantity) either within the note's additional fields or in a separate log. The season ticket itself is the legal document of record.

12-month maximum
A season ticket cannot be valid for more than 12 months under the Duty of Care regulations. If a regular arrangement continues beyond 12 months, a new season ticket must be created.

Common Mistakes
Not setting the "valid until" date — without an end date the season ticket's validity period is ambiguous.
Using a season ticket when the waste type or parties change between transfers — a new note is required if the parties, waste type, or EWC codes change.
Letting a season ticket expire without creating a renewal — expired season tickets no longer cover new transfers.
